        My favorite is the Moultrie D-500 but I'm not sure they sell them anymore. I have over 20 of them that I bought at Walmart for $50.00 each and not a single problem with them and I've had them just about a year and run them all year. Mine take about 250 pics a week and most still have the Original 8 lithium AA batteries that I put in them last spring.
